The defect

Corp. Micro Bird Inc. (Micro Bird) is recalling certain 2015-2018 Micro Bird G5, MB II, and T-Series transit buses. During manufacturing, the seat belt anchorage plate may not have been correctly attached to the wall, limiting the capacity of the shoulder belt to restrain a passenger in the event of a crash.

The risk

If the belt anchorage plate detaches from the wall, and cannot properly restrain a passenger it can increase the risk of injury.

The fix — what to do

Micro Bird Corporation will provide inspection and field modification instructions and the material kit required to complete this recall repair, free of charge. Owner letters were mailed September 26, 2018. Owners may contact Micro Bird customer service at 1-819-477-2012. Micro Bird's number for this recall is 18-075-CUC.

Owners may also contact the National Highway Traffic Safety Administration Vehicle Safety Hotline at 1-888-327-4236 (TTY 1-800-424-9153), or go to www.safercar.gov.
